A helical gear generator simplifies the highly complex geometric calculations required to create helical gears. In the digital space, it is a CAD (Computer-Aided Design) plugin or standalone software that automatically models 3D gear geometry based on user inputs. In manufacturing, it refers to specialized gear-cutting machinery (like gear hobbing machines) or script-driven CAM (Computer-Aided Manufacturing) tools that generate toolpaths for CNC machining.
